Welcome to this beautiful three-bedroom barn conversion set on the cusp of a pretty village in the Yorkshire Dales. There's lots to love about this holiday cottage including its gorgeous interiors, outdoor hot tub and wonderful setting within a rolling country estate. The property is a lesson in understated elegance. Soft tones complement the luxurious furnishings and sophisticated touches throughout. It's hard to believe this stone barn was once home to the estate's cattle.

 

Access to the cottage is via dual aspect arched doorways; step inside to discover a beautiful spacious living room with exposed painted floorboards underfoot. An open fire sits at the heart of this room making it the perfect cosy space to retreat to each evening. Take your pick from two huge grey sofas and settle down to catch a movie on the LCD TV. Wi-Fi is also provided. You'll experience plenty of the Hygge factor in here with its soft lightening and the crackle of wood on the fire. Dashes of colour on the curtains and cushions complete the stylish but comfortable look.

The kitchen sits next door and echoes the same stylish appeal. Grey units gather around a dining table with quirky handmade barrel stools underneath. The cupboards are fully equipped with everything you'll need for your stay and a dishwasher, washer/dryer is included for your convenience.

 

There are three bedrooms, each with their own unique beds. The first bedroom is set on the ground floor. This generous room boasts a fabulous king-size cast iron bedstead and a wow-factor wet-room set into the corner of the room. The remaining bedrooms are both upstairs. Bedroom two features a king-size French four-poster bed with exposed beams overhead - a romantic and dramatic room. The final bedroom offers the option of a super king-size or two single beds, perfect if you have children or adults with you who prefer their own space at night. There is a further wet room-style bathroom with a walk-in shower.

 

There is much to love outside this luxurious property too. To the rear, you have a delightful enclosed courtyard with outdoor furniture, fairy lights and a BBQ for those balmy summer evenings. A water garden adds to the peaceful ambience. The courtyard is also home to the log-burning hot tub which is exclusively for guests use and is available throughout the year. To the front of the barn is a large shared courtyard, another very pleasant and sheltered space to enjoy your morning coffee or afternoon G & T.

 

Beyond the gardens, guests are more than welcome to walk around the estate and meet the local wildlife. The cross-country walk by the church and down to the village pub is highly recommended. For little ones, there is also a play area just a few hundred yards from the barn.

The cottage has a beautiful location set within a large estate on the cusp of the Yorkshire Dales. A 50-mile drive to the coast and the City of York, it's an ideal basecamp from which to strike out and discover these unique Yorkshire locations. Reeth (15 miles) and the stunning landscapes of Swaledale and Arkengarthdale (both 24 miles) are also within easy reach, and it’s well placed for a day trip over the Lakes if you want to explore there too.

The property is set on the edge of a very pretty village. There's a great dining pub just a short walk away and if you're a bit of a foodie there are several more excellent dining pubs in the area as well as a deli, tea-room and farm shop. It's also the perfect location if you enjoy walking. There are lots of beautiful walks from the doorstep and the village is a well-known starting point for walking - seasoned walkers come from miles around to set off from the village.

This stunning Yorkshire Cottage is just 4 miles away from Richmond, a historic market town with much to offer the discerning holidaymaker. Explore the cobbled market square or head up towards Richmond Castle for a slice of Yorkshire history. Just a short drive through Richmond takes you into the heart of the Yorkshire Dales proper. Head up towards Reeth and on towards Hawes in Wensleydale for a true taste of this magnificent countryside.

North of the cottage is the charming town of Barnard Castle (12 miles). Recently listed as one of the top 10 places to live in the UK, it's a pretty little place with a host of shops, cafes and pubs to explore. The excellent Bowes Museum is here and is well worth a visit. And as the name would suggest there's a historic castle to explore too.

Further south, you'll find the pretty market town of Northallerton (20 miles) where handsome Georgian houses line the long main street. The wonderful Betty's Tearooms is here as is a fantastic local deli, Lewis & Cooper's Food Emporium and of course the quintessentially Yorkshire department store of Barkers.

To take in the North York Moors, head further south and brave it up Sutton Bank, the view from the top said by some to be the finest in all of England. The gorgeous market town of Helmsley makes for the perfect pit stop and if you feel like a spot of pampering, there's also a fantastic spa just a few miles down the road.
